Before you go

MeasureBelgradeCork
Official languageSerbianEnglish, Irish
CurrencySerbian Dinar (RSD)Euro (EUR)
SocketsCF230 V, 50 HzG230 V, 50 Hz
Driving sideRightLeft
Time zoneUTC+1, UTC+2 in summerUTC, UTC+1 in summer
Emergency numberPolice 92/192, ambulance 94/194, fire 93/193112
Elevation117 m0 m
Main airportBelgrade Nikola Tesla Airport (BEG)12 km from centre123 non-stop destinationsCork International Airport (ORK)7 km from centre46 non-stop destinations
Public holidays this year11 days11 days
